Verdict
PURPLEPLAY is well clear on official ratings and though her form figures are hardly convincing she should get back on the winning trail after two poor efforts in Group 1's in Australia. A Group 2 winner on soft ground at Chantilly last summer, she won't mind any further rain. Fall In Love is next best in the ratings, 12lb below the selection, and she's joined Roger Varian from France where she's raced at a very high level without really looking like winning. Al Agaila completed a hat-trick of victories on Polytrack over the winter when she landed the Winter Oaks at Lingfield but faces a stiffer test here as does Dha Leath though Gavin Cromwell's raider would enter the equation if the ground turned heavy.
